Fill in the blanks with an appropriate tense form.
1I ............... eight cups of coffee since morning.

Use the present perfect "have drunk" with "since morning" to connect the action to the present.
2It ............... for six months.

Both "hasn't rained" and "hasn't been raining" can describe the continuing lack of rain up to now.
3This is the first time I ............... a car.

Use the present perfect "have driven" after "This is the first time" for an experience up to now.
4This is the third time my mother ............... me this evening.

Use the present perfect "has phoned" with "This is the third time" for repeated actions up to now.

Answers
- I have drunk eight cups of coffee since morning.
- It hasn’t rained / hasn’t been raining for six months.
- This is the first time I have driven a car.
- This is the third time my mother has phoned me this evening.
